    I have one question if anyone can answer for me. If I designed a complex model and when I am creating a drawing, how can I confirm that I have stated all the dimensions that are required, other than fully defined. Some times I make mistakes in not fully specifying the dimensions. Is there any way to check or any technique to make sure, everything is on the sheet?

    • @with-aryan
      @with-aryan  16 днів тому

      To ensure all required dimensions are included in your drawing:
      1- Use the Dimension Expert tool in SolidWorks. It highlights under or over-defined dimensions automatically.
      2-Review the drawing with Tolerance Analysis to confirm fits and assembly requirements.
      3-Cross-check against the 3D model to ensure all critical features are dimensioned.
      4-Follow a checklist: Base features, functional dimensions, tolerances, and datums must all be accounted for.
      Double-checking with these methods minimizes errors!
